Travel to the birthplace of a famous sword in Avalon slot by Microgaming. This 2006 slot takes you to the mystical island from the legend of King Arthur, where the legendary sword, Excalibur, was created. You will discover fantastic treasure symbols on the reels, and the free spins round packs a double punch with multipliers and an extra wild. There are up to 105,000 coins to win from a single spin!

The 96.01% RTP is just above the industry average, and the medium volatility will give you a balance of losing and winning spins.
If you look at the image below, you will see that the controls to spin, set Autoplay, and change your bet are all to the right of the reels. There is also a menu button that lets you open the paytable and more options.
Landing three at least three scatters on the same spin will trigger 12 free spins. If you land 5 you will also win a prize worth 200x your bet.
While the free spins are running, any wins you land will get a random multiplier boost of 2x to 7x. A special treasure chest acts as a wild symbol, and with the regular wild also appearing, you get even more winning chances.
